Ellen told me that whether or not we'd be able to do a wraparound would depend on the length of the book. As we don't have a final word tally yet, she hasn't given me any more specifics in this regard. And since dimensions of the final piece depend on the size of the book, I'm also kinda in the dark in that regard as well. If y'all still want a montage it could be on the back cover, though all the work it would take to make one would be rendered moot by the fact that most publishers put a blurb about the book back there, so it'd be all covered up!

As for a code, I'm working up a graphical version based off GasparLewis's suggested message, though not his encoding technique, I'm afraid. What I'm doing is taking the basic message, enciphering it with a 36-character Vigenere (to disguise the fact that there are numbers in the message) with a key of "earth" (since that word is already on my cover, and I can discretely mark it to emphasize that it's a key), then changing the Vigenere output to Morse code. After that, it's a simple thing to represent graphically--I'm thinking a "leaves and vines" motif, with leaves representing dots and vines as dashes. Figured that wouldn't look terribly out-of-place on my cover design.
